NWL Hedge Fund Activity: Q2 2025 in Review

391 of the 7,595 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Newell Brands (NWL) for Q2 2025, worth a combined $2.28B — down 10% from $2.54B a quarter earlier.

Sellers outnumbered buyers: 75 funds closed out of NWL and 69 opened new positions — a net loss of 6 holders — while 120 trimmed existing stakes and 149 added.

The largest buyer was Cooper Creek Partners Management, adding an estimated $45.2M. The largest seller was AQR Capital Management, cutting an estimated $18.2M.
